Originally developed to overcome the heavier German tanks that the British encountered during the North African campaign, the 17-pdr was used from 1942 onwards throughout Europe and in Africa. It was the most formidable anti-tank gun developed by the Western Allies and was capable of penetrating over 200 mm of armor at close range!
